If you are a parent, you are no doubt familiar with ear infections. Studies show that five out of every six children will experience at least one ear infection by the age of three, and many children suffer from repeated ear infections.

The reason that children are particularly prone to ear infections lies in their growing ear. In young children, the Eustachian tube of the middle ear is short and angled, making it easier for bacteria or a virus to become trapped. From there, the signs and symptoms of an ear infection can develop rapidly.

If your child is suffering from one or more of the following symptoms, they may have an ear infection: fever over 100 degrees, pulling at an ear, interrupted sleeping, unusual amounts of crying, irritability or changes in mood, and lack of response to sounds.
